Letter from Maurice Olley in America to E. W. Hives in Derby describing the features of the latest American Stromberg carburetter.

Identifier  ExFiles\Box 122\1\  scan0019
Date  19th August 1927

Dear Mr. Hives:

Re Stromberg Carburetter

I think you may be interested in attached description of the latest American Stromberg carburetter, which has the following fittings:

(1) Accelerating well operated at full throttle.

(2) Mechanical adjustment of fuel restriction with throttle position.

(3) Mechanical enrichment of the low-speed jet, coupled to choke-valve for easy starting.

(4) A visible filter incorporated in carburetter with integral draining device.

Sorry that I could not get fuller descriptive matter but this appears to be all they have printed to date, except the usual sort of circus-posters.
